ToggleWhat Is an SOP and Why Is It Important?
A Statement of Purpose (SOP) is a personal essay that outlines your academic background, study goals, reasons for choosing Australia, and your future plans. Visa officers use the SOP to assess whether you are a Genuine Temporary Entrant (GTE) and if your intentions align with student visa conditions.

Key Elements of a Strong SOP
✅ Academic Background – Highlight your previous education and achievements
✅ Study Goals – Explain what you want to study and why
✅ Why Australia – Mention what makes Australia ideal for your studies
✅ Why This Course & Institution – Show that you’ve done your research
✅ Career Plans – Share your future goals after completing your studies
✅ Ties to Home Country – Prove that you intend to return home
✅ Financial Preparedness – Briefly explain how you’ll support yourself

Common Mistakes to Avoid
🚫 Copying SOPs from the internet
🚫 Being too vague or overly emotional
🚫 Ignoring the GTE requirements
🚫 Not addressing personal circumstances or gaps in education
🚫 Writing too much or too little (ideal length: 800–1,200 words)

Step-by-Step Guide to Writing Your SOP
✍️ 1. Start with a Clear Introduction
Mention who you are, your study plans, and your goals.
🎓 2. Talk About Your Education Background
Summarize your academic history, achievements, and interest in the field.
🌏 3. Explain Why You Chose Australia
Talk about the quality of education, lifestyle, and international recognition.
🏫 4. Mention Your Course and University
State why the course and institution are perfect for you.
🚀 5. Share Your Future Plans
Be specific about your career path and how the course will help.
🏡 6. Describe Your Home Country Ties
Talk about family, community, or job prospects to show your intent to return.
💰 7. Include Financial Readiness
Briefly explain your source of funding or scholarship.
🪄 8. End with a Strong Closing
Reaffirm your goals and genuine intention to study.

Sample SOP Structure
Paragraph 1 – Introduction & purpose
Paragraph 2 – Academic background
Paragraph 3 – Why Australia
Paragraph 4 – Why this course and institution
Paragraph 5 – Career goals and future plans
Paragraph 6 – Ties to home country
Paragraph 7 – Financial ability
Paragraph 8 – Conclusion

FAQs
Q: How long should my SOP be?
A: Aim for 800–1,200 words. Be clear and concise while covering all essential points.
Q: Can I use a template SOP from the internet?
A: No. Visa officers value originality. Your SOP should reflect your real story.
